Two dominant guards in Dakari Nesbitt and Elijah Curl are getting ready to go toe-to-toe. The Thornton Wildcats will welcome the Brooks Eagles at 6:00 p.m. on Friday. Expect the scorekeeper to be kept busy: if their previous games are any indication, these teams will really light up the scoreboard.
Thornton is on a roll after a high-stakes playoff matchup on Wednesday. They came out on top against Agricultural Science by a score of 74-62. The Wildcats' offense stepped up their game for this one, as that was the most points they've scored all season.

Multiple players turned in solid performances to lead Thornton to victory, but perhaps none more so than Kobe Stevenson, who went 7-for-14 en route to 17 points along with six assists and five steals. The Wildcats are 3-1 when Stevenson posts 15 or more points, but 9-13 otherwise. The team also got some help courtesy of Jeremy Blanco-Rios, who shot 56% from the field on his way to 14 points and three steals.
Meanwhile, it was a Battle of the Birds when Brooks challenged Thornridge on Wednesday. The Eagles strolled past the Falcons with points to spare, taking the game 59-45.
The win snapped Thornton's losing streak at three games and leaves them with a 12-14 record. As for Brooks, their victory bumped their record up to 14-15.
Thornton didn't have too much breathing room in their contest against Brooks in their previous meeting back in January of 2023, but they still walked away with a 64-60 win. Will the Wildcats repeat their success, or do the Eagles have a new game plan this time around? We'll find out soon enough.
